LOGAN, Frank Allan

Rank: 
Lance Corporal (later Captain)
Unit / Base: 
4 Commando
Regiment/Corps: 
Royal Warwickshire Regiment
Royal Engineers
Service: 
Army
Number: 
5111687 and 233094
Born: 
Saturday, July 26, 1919
Birthplace: 
Coventry, Warwickshire
Died : 
Monday, April 26, 1999
Place died: 
Massachusetts, USA
10.05.1939 enlisted and posted 7th Bn.,Royal Warwickshire Regiment.
---.---. 1940 volunteered for the Commandos and attached No.4 Commando.
10.11.1941 to 141 O.C.T.U.
05.05.1942 commissioned Second Lieutenant, Corps of Royal Engineers [1].
---.---. 1946 - Announcement of Mention in Despatches (Temporary Captain, RE) in recognition of gallant and distinguished service in North West Europe [2].
---.---. 1947 - Announcement of his award of the Knight of the Order of Orange Nassau with Swords conferred by Her Majesty The Queen of the Netherlands [3].
18.11.1953 relinquished commission and granted the honorary rank of Captain [4].
